Final Orders / Judgements

11-03-2026
JUDEGEMENT

The Court rejected the anticipatory bail application filed by three farming applicants facing charges under Sections 316(2), 337, 338, 340(2), and 54 of the Bharatiya Nyay Sanhita. The Court found that the investigation was at a preliminary stage, the applicants presented incomplete and selective documentary evidence to the Court, and such conduct demonstrated they did not approach with clean hands, amounting to misuse of judicial process.
